Wings of Prey is a World War II flight combat simulation from Gaijin Entertainment, and an expanded version of IL-2 Sturmovik: Birds of Prey which was released on consoles.
Wings of Prey, purchased online, comes with two additional aircraft. The campaign mode starts at the Battle of Britain and continues in sequence, moving through chronological order of the war's progress in six theaters of conflict: the Battle of Britain, Stalingrad, Sicily, Korsun, Ardennes, and Berlin, covering over 50 missions. Players fly classic WarBirds such as the P-47D Thunderbolt, P-51D Mustang, Focke-Wulf Fw 190, or Messerschmitt Bf 109 variants.
Flight characteristics allow for an arcade gameplay style, in addition to the more traditional flight simulation modes. Many of the common aircraft input devices such as TrackIR, TripleHead2Go, Saitek and Thrustmaster joysticks are supported. In addition to single player combat, the game also offers four modes of multi-player combat online via the yuplay.com service.
